   Experimental considerations motivated by the diphoton excess at the LHC  
   
نویسنده Agrawal Prateek ,Fan JiJi ,Heidenreich Ben ,Reece Matthew ,Strassler Matthew
منبع journal of high energy physics - 2016 - دوره : 2016 - شماره : 6 - صفحه:1 -22
چکیده    We consider the immediate or near-term experimental opportunities offered by some scenarios that could explain the new diphoton excess at the lhc. if the excess is due to a new particle x s at 750 gev, additional new particles are required, providing further signals. if connected with naturalness, the x s be produced in top partner decays. then a $$ t^{prime}overline{t}^{prime } $$ signal, with t ′ → tx s and x s → gg dominantly, might be discovered by reinterpreting 13 tev susy searches in multijet events with low met and/or a lepton. if x s is a bound state of quirks, the signal events be accompanied by an unusual number of soft tracks or soft jets. other resonances including dilepton and photon+jet as well as dijet lie at or above this mass, and signatures of hidden glueballs might also be observable. if the “photons” in the excess are actually long-lived particles decaying to photon pairs or to electron pairs, there are opportunities for detecting overlapping photons and/or unusual patterns of apparent photon-conversions in either x s or 125 gev higgs decays. there is also the possibility of events with a hard “photon” recoiling against a narrow isolated hcal-only “jet”, which, after the jet’s energy is corrected for its electromagnetic origin, would show a peak at 750 gev.
